Landhaus Fuhrgassl-Huber, located in the picturesque district of Neustift am Walde in Vienna, Austria, offers a charming retreat that reflects the traditional elegance of the region. The hotel is nestled amidst lush vineyards and scenic landscapes, providing guests with a serene setting removed from the bustling city center. This boutique hotel is renowned for its warm hospitality and personalized service, making it a favored choice for travelers seeking an intimate and tranquil escape.

The design of Landhaus Fuhrgassl-Huber showcases a harmonious blend of rustic charm and modern amenities. Guests are welcomed into elegantly furnished rooms, each designed to provide comfort and relaxation. The inviting ambiance is accentuated by tasteful decor that reflects the surrounding natural beauty while ensuring every modern convenience is at hand. This attention to detail extends to the hotel’s communal areas, where guests can unwind and enjoy the picturesque views of the vineyards.

A highlight of staying at Landhaus Fuhrgassl-Huber is the opportunity to experience authentic Viennese culture and cuisine. The hotel offers a delightful breakfast buffet, with a selection emphasizing local and organic ingredients, setting the tone for a perfect day of exploration or relaxation. Its proximity to charming wine taverns and trails makes it an ideal starting point for those looking to explore the regional flavors and scenic routes.

Whether visiting for leisure or a peaceful getaway, Landhaus Fuhrgassl-Huber provides a unique blend of comfort and authenticity, capturing the essence of Vienna’s rich cultural heritage and natural beauty.

About Vienna

Vienna, the capital of Austria, offers a blend of history, culture, and art that can be explored in various ways. One of the most significant attractions is the Schönbrunn Palace, a stunning example of Baroque architecture, where visitors can stroll through its expansive gardens and admire the opulent interiors. Another landmark is the Hofburg Palace, which served as the imperial palace and is home to several museums, including the Sisi Museum that chronicles the life of Empress Elisabeth.

The Vienna State Opera is renowned for its exceptional performances and guided tours, providing insight into its rich musical heritage. For art enthusiasts, the Belvedere Palace houses an impressive collection of Austrian art, including works by Gustav Klimt, and features beautiful gardens that are perfect for a leisurely walk.

Exploring the historic center, a UNESCO World Heritage site, reveals stunning architecture, such as St. Stephen's Cathedral, with its iconic spire and intricate details. The Museum Quartier is another cultural hub, where visitors can find contemporary art and exhibitions at institutions like the Leopold Museum and the MUMOK.

Vienna is also famous for its coffee culture. Visiting a traditional coffee house, such as Café Central, allows one to experience a quintessential aspect of Viennese life, where one can enjoy a slice of Sachertorte alongside a cup of coffee.

For those interested in music, attending a concert or performance in one of Vienna’s many concert halls, such as the Musikverein, provides an opportunity to immerse oneself in the city’s classical music scene. The Prater, a large public park, features the famous Ferris wheel and offers a pleasant escape with walking paths and recreational activities.

Lastly, the Naschmarkt, a vibrant market, offers a taste of local and international cuisine, making it a great spot for food lovers to explore various flavors. Together, these experiences create a comprehensive portrait of Vienna's cultural and historical richness.
